bq. I think one of the keys in importing this is that we setup a versioning 
structure

one possibility is to follow the same model that Lucid has been using, and 
"clone" the confluence space for each release -- but i don't know the details 
about what's involved with that on the confluence admin side of things, and 
whether the asf confluence setup would require asfinfra's asistance to do that 
-- probably not a good idea to move forward with a plan that would require 
their invovlement for every minor release.

another possibility would be use the confluence wiki to always represent the 
"live" state of things, and use confluences PDF exporting to generate a PDF 
copy on each release.

i think a bigger question is dealing with the 4x (5x, 6x, etc...) branches vs 
the "trunk" ... do we have a trunk version of the guide we update when moving 
changes to trunk, and then copy/paste those into the 4x guide when backporting? 
 (my first thought was to suggest "we only have a 4x guide and you update it 
when backporting" but then we wind up not having any up to date nad accurate 
docs when 5.0 comes out)

> LucidWorks would like to donate the "Apache Solr Reference Guide", maintained 
> by LucidWorks tech writers, to the Solr community. It was first produced in 
> 2009 as a download-only PDF for Solr 1.4, but since 2011 it has been online 
> at http://docs.lucidworks.com/display/solr/ and updated for Solr 3.x releases 
> and for Solr 4.0 and 4.1.
> I've prepared an XML export from our Confluence installation, which can be 
> easily imported into the Apache Confluence installation by someone with 
> system admin rights. The doc has not yet been updated for 4.2, so it covers 
> Solr 4.1 so far. I'll add some additional technical notes about the export 
> itself in a comment. 
> Since we use Confluence at LucidWorks, I can also offer assistance getting 
> Confluence set up, importing this package into it, or any other help needed 
> for the community to start using this.
